1
resposta

[Resultado] - Potência utlizando Ponteiros

void potencia(int* resultado, int a, int b)
{
    *resultado = 1;
    for (int i = 0; i < b; i++)
    {
        *resultado = (*resultado) * a;
    }
}

int main()
{

    int resultado;
    int base = 5;
    int expoente = 2;

    potencia(&resultado, base, expoente);
    printf("Resultado da potencia: %d\n", resultado);
}
1 resposta

Oi, Luan! Tudo bem?

Excelente código, parabéns pelo projeto! Espero que esteja gostando do curso! Colocar em execução as atividades propostas pelo professor em aula é uma prática muito importante para internalizarmos o conteúdo. Caso tenha ficado alguma dúvida em relação ao curso ou atividade, sinta-se à vontade em comunicar, estou à disposição e ficarei super feliz em poder ajudar!

Um forte abraço e bons estudos!

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software